Water-based curing agent composition for epoxy coatings
The aqueous curing agent composition, comprising adducts of polyaminoamide and epoxide, polyoxyalkyleneamines, and alicyclic amines, addresses issues of water-based epoxy coatings by enhancing initial water resistance and mechanical properties, offering a safer and effective alternative to solvent-based coatings.

AI Technical Summary
Existing water-based epoxy coatings face challenges such as poor initial water immersion resistance, water spot resistance, bubbling, flash rusting, reduced corrosion resistance, and reduced adhesion in zinc-rich and zinc-free primers, particularly in metal coatings, limiting their broad application.
Aqueous curing agent composition comprising adducts of polyaminoamide and epoxide, polyoxyalkyleneamines, alicyclic amines, and water, which is prepared by mixing polyoxyalkylene amine and alicyclic amine with the adduct of polyaminoamide and epoxide, and adding water while stirring at 60 to 80°C, achieving a curing agent with improved initial film performance.
The composition exhibits excellent initial water spot resistance and water immersion resistance, maintaining performance comparable to solvent-based epoxy resin coatings while reducing toxicity and improving mechanical properties.
